Botany Geek is the Instagram account of trained Kew Gardens botanist James Wong. Filled with stunning shots of rare plants, self-contained terrarium biomes and areas of natural beauty, James’ page is a breath of fresh air.
Botany Geek lends a scientific lens to his content, with videos on ‘how the colour green alters your brain chemistry’ and ‘the importance of green spaces in the UK’
